Cayce, South Carolina Rental Property Market Overview

Cayce, South Carolina is a small city located in Lexington County, with a population of 13,739 as of 2021 according to the US Census. It is located just outside of the state capital of Columbia and is a part of the greater Columbia metropolitan area. Cayce is known for its historic downtown area, which features a variety of shops and restaurants. The city is also home to several parks and recreational areas, making it a great place to live and visit.

The average rent for an apartment in Cayce is $1,429. The cost of rent varies depending on several factors, including location, size, and quality.

The average rent has decreased by 0.00% over the past year.

Congaree Creek Heritage Preserve is a natural area located in Cayce, South Carolina. It is a great spot for outdoor activities such as hiking, bird watching, and fishing. The preserve is home to a variety of wildlife, including deer, beavers, and otters. The trails are well-maintained and offer a peaceful escape from the hustle and bustle of city life. The preserve also features a boardwalk that winds through the wetlands, allowing visitors to get up close and personal with the local flora and fauna.

Guignard Park is a beautiful outdoor space located in Cayce, South Carolina. It features a large lake, walking trails, a playground, and plenty of open space for picnicking and other activities. The park also has a variety of wildlife, including ducks, geese, and other birds. The lake is stocked with fish, making it a great spot for fishing. The park is also home to a variety of trees, shrubs, and flowers, making it a great place to explore nature.

The Cayce Historical Museum is a museum dedicated to preserving and showcasing the history of the Cayce area. Visitors can explore the museum's collection of artifacts, photographs, and documents that tell the story of the area's past. The museum also features a variety of interactive exhibits, including a replica of a 19th century general store, a blacksmith shop, and a model of the original Cayce settlement. The museum also offers educational programs and special events throughout the year.

The median household income in Cayce in 2021 was $55,162. This represents a 29.7% change from 2011 when the median was $42,538.
